Conclusion: Awareness about modifiable risk factors; hypertension, smoking, high dietary fat intake, obesity, sedentary lifestyle and stress with the exception of diabetes is reasonably good. Awareness about non-modifiable risk factors; family history, male sex and aging is poor. Keywords: Coronary artery disease, risk factors, awareness, Pakistan
